Altering Barbour's Waxed Cotton — What to Know
Barbour waxed cotton jackets are among the most enduring British outerwear garments — designed to last decades, often passed between generations. The waxed cotton construction that makes them weather-resistant also means they require specific handling when alteration is needed.
Needle holes in waxed cotton are not invisible — the wax seals around them over time but immediately after alteration, the holes are more apparent than in conventional fabric. This is important to know before committing to an alteration. Seam finishes must also be compatible with the wax. Fine Tailors is experienced with this and will advise you on what is achievable and what the result will look like before any work is started.
Barbour quilted jackets are also handled — these follow more conventional construction and are generally more straightforward to alter than the waxed cotton range.
